Summary

Drawing upon the dynamic and sophisticated photography collection of San Francisco native Trevor Traina, Real to Realjuxtaposes rare black-and-white vintage prints by Walker Evans, Robert Frank, Lee Friedlander, Diane Arbus and Garry Winogrand with luscious eye-popping color photographs by William Eggleston, Andreas Gursky and Stephen Shore. Celebrating photography's fundamental fluidity and diversity through roughly 100 works, authors Kevin Moore (who served as an adviser to Trevor Traina in shaping his collection) and Julian Cox (founding curator of photography and chief curator at the Fine Arts Museum of San Francisco) explore the collection's range from early documentary to more recent conceptual art. Real to Realexamines the preoccupation with everyday "reality," excess, spectacle, and loss in pictures by Philip-Lorca diCorcia, Roe Ethridge, Mike Kelley, Cindy Sherman, Alec Soth, Jeff Wall and many more.
